Training Webinars

Check out our upcoming training webinars, designed to improve naturalist, ecology and conservation knowledge and skills for both amateurs and professionals. This collection includes our entoLEARN and Skills For Ecology webinars.

Organizer of Training Webinars
The Biological Recording Company offers a mix of virtual and in-person natural history training. With topics ranging from species ID to data skills, there’s something for beginners, enthusiasts and professionals alike. Led by specialist tutors, these sessions are designed to build your skills, confidence and enjoyment of natural history.
